Audi S8 excels in styling and performance!

We’ve been Audi S8(2) RS6, A8L owners over the years. The 2020 S8 is by far the ultimate on performance and technology. The workmanship is without a doubt come a long way from our other Audi’s. The paint work, Interior, Carbon Fiber is far superior to our Italian and other German friends at VW. From the interior workmanship to the details of the brake calipers,wheels, exhaust tubes and lighting configuration she is absolutely the finest rocket ship I’ve ever owned. Congratulations to Audi…

My favorite car ever, but.........

I currently own this 2020 Audi S8 and a 2018 BMW 740. The S8 is more quiet, does a better job smoothing out imperfections in the road, has a more modern interior, handles better and is remarkably fast. By comparison the BMW seems a bit antiquated. The S8 is may favorite car I have ever owned, it is fantastic. Now for the down sides. This car is nine months old and has 13,000 miles on it. It has been back to the dealer for issues five times. Once the car turned off and went completely dark while driving on a Los Angeles freeway. It was pure luck that I was able to coast off the freeway with limited steering and brakes without getting in an accident. The car burns one quart of oil every one thousand miles and the dealer claims this is completely normal and acceptable. To get all of the technology features there is a required $500 per year subscription fee that was not mentioned at the time of purchase. I found this out when the free trial period ended. On a $150,000 car maybe Audi should not nickel and dime their customers and include this in the price. Even with these negatives I still absolutely love driving this car. Definitely will not buy another one after this.

Technology and luxury are beautifully matched

Styling is attractive while being conservative. Electronics are cutting edge while being intuitive to learn and use. Luxury is abundant for driver and passengers. Performance is pleasing.
